01 — The gapSame motion · different market

The market prices your résumé, not your ability.

You run full-cycle deals against brutal competition, prospect cold, manage multi-decision-maker buying committees, and carry a real number. That is the exact motion premium software companies pay $250K+ for — they just don't recognize it under a telecom logo.

Applying online won't fix that. Your résumé lands in a pile with hundreds of others and gets filtered on keywords you don't have yet. The fix is positioning plus a different route in — talk to the hiring manager before you ever apply.

02 — The method11 modules · 4 stages · 120 days

One calendar. Every day accounted for.

Days 01–14
Install
Phases: calibrate + install

Calibrate your target role and compensation floor, build SaaS/AI fluency, and reposition your telecom record as a revenue asset. Concierge rebuilds your résumé, LinkedIn, and cover-letter system for you.

You leave week two with a premium profile, a calibrated search, and your first assets approved — before a single message goes out.

Days 15–45
Campaign
Phase: build pipeline

Build a 20–50 company map from ~1,000 graded firms, score each one, and run the 9-step reverse-application sequence against hiring managers — a three-lane campaign, executed as a daily sprint.

Your coach runs up to 500 outreach credits with you. You approve every target list and every send in Campaign Approvals.

Days 46–90
Interview
Phase: win the interview

Run interviews like a sales process. Seven quantified AE stories, prepared answers to every transition objection, and Asset Studio leave-behinds — 30/60/90 plans, brag book, competitive analysis.

You walk into each round as the candidate with receipts, not the industry outsider.

Days 91–120
Negotiate
Phase: negotiate + ramp

Never accept without a plan. Comp-stack due diligence, an equity masterclass with a calculator, negotiation scripts, and offer review with your coach — including a full negotiation simulation.

Then a first-90-days playbook and manager alignment, so the seat you won becomes the career you wanted.

Day 121+App, course, group coaching, and office hours continue until your first written offer. Community access stays with you into the new seat.
